How they compare
Guinea-Bissau currently reports 26.7% against 26.4% in Somalia, a difference of 0.3%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 30 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Somalia ahead.
Guinea-Bissau ranks 148th and Somalia ranks 149th of 193 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Guinea-Bissau averaged higher in 1 and Somalia in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Guinea-Bissau | Somalia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 10.2% | 10.5% | 0.3% | Somalia |
| 2000s | 15.1% | 15.3% | 0.3% | Somalia |
| 2010s | 22.8% | 22.5% | 0.2% | Guinea-Bissau |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
